Dana White Offers Conor and Floyd Over 25m Each To Fight, Floyd Responds

Articles


Floyd Mayweather has recently offered Conor 10 million bucks for the fight, but it’s going to take more than that. Conor doesn’t get out of bed for that champ change, neither does Floyd.




Speaking of chump change, Dana White has offered both super stars 25 million each to fight, but it’s still not enough for Floyd.

Mayweather says his number is 100 million. If the UFC could actually book Floyd Mayweather for a fight against Conor McGregor, it should end up well worth the 100m, everyone from boxing fans, to MMA fans, to just regular everyday people who only casually follow sports, they’d all want to watch it. It would be, hands down, the biggest sporting event in combat sports history, maybe sports in general.

“We tried to make the Conor McGregor fight. They know what my number is… My number was a guaranteed $100 million, that was my number. We’re the ‘A’ side and I don’t really know how much money Conor McGregor has made. I’m pretty sure he hasn’t even made $10 million in a MMA bout.” – Floyd Mayweather

He’s certainly underestimating what a draw Conor is. Recently, Conor has sold more PPVs than the entire sport of boxing put together.

“I’ll tell you what Floyd, here’s a real offer and I’m the guy, I’m the guy that can actually make the offer and I’m actually making a real offer. We pay you $25 million, we’ll pay Conor $25 million and then we’ll talk about pay-per-view at a certain number. There’s a real offer,” White said.

The keyword there is the PPV numbers, neither fighter would be walking away with only 25m if they got a cut of the PPV. Let’s not kid ourselves, it would be bigger than Mayweather vs Pacquiao, and fortunes would be made.

We’re been laughing about the possibility of this fight happening for well over a year, but the more that Conor, Floyd and Dana play out these public negotiations, the more it seems like it could actually happen someday.
